Key Fob Battery Replacement

The issue could be related to the battery of the key fob you have is not working. A dead battery could stop your key fob from unlocking and starting your vehicle. It could also lead to security issues. You can replace the battery to get your key working once more.

First, make sure you have a good quality replacement battery. These batteries are available at a variety of auto and hardware stores. They typically cost between $2 and $5 however, they can be more expensive if you're buying several batteries.

When you have the new battery, you must carefully remove the old one from the case. Be careful not to scratch the casing as moisture and oils from your hands can accelerate corrosion.

Then, slide or snap the cover back in place. Be sure to press the button on top of the case to ensure it snaps in place securely.

Finally, place the new battery into the case with the positive (+) side facing towards the upwards. To hold the battery in place when installing it, use the key made of metal.

The key will continue to work for several years after you've completed the replacement. The length of time it lasts will depend on how often you use it, your climate, and whether or not you've previously replaced the battery.

You can extend the longevity of your key by keeping it away from direct sunlight and avoid extreme temperatures. The performance of the key could be affected by humidity and dust. Key Replacement

land rover freelander 2 key fob case Rover vehicles made after 2008 use a key fob instead of a traditional ignition key. The key fob is powered by a battery and has advanced security features. It also comes with a push-to-start technology for remote keys that allows you to begin the car without using hands or keys.

It is a good idea to replace the batteries on your Land Rover key fobs at minimum once a year. This will allow them to last longer and ensure that they are in good working order.

It's simple to replace a Land Rover key fob. Simply remove the battery that was used and pop the case open. The new battery should be kept in its original position and place it with the (+) side facing upwards. This will stop water and oil from corroding the battery.

It is a good idea, before beginning making a note of the code on your Land Rover key fob. The code will help make the replacement process quicker and less time-consuming for any locksmith or dealer that will need to cut your new key.

You will find the code on a label stuck to the inside of the casing on your key fob. You can also contact your Land Rover dealer for this information.

Once you have the code, you'll be capable of taking the key to any locksmith to cut. This is usually less expensive than going to a dealer and will get you to the destination quicker.

Your Land Rover key fob is an intelligent key that has an unique transponder chip that can send a signal to the immobiliser of your vehicle. If you have an unpatched key that doesn't contain this chip, the immobiliser in your Land Rover won't recognize it and your car won't be able to start.
